Webb25 nov. 2024 · In Python3, all classes implicitly inherit from the built-in object base class. The object class provides some common methods, such as __init__, __str__, and __new__, that can be overridden by the child class. http://jfine-python-classes.readthedocs.io/en/latest/subclass-int.html WebbOverriding base class in Python. As we know, python inheritance inherits all the attributes and methods of the parent class. Sometimes we might don't want exact similar attributes and we might want to change their properties. We can always redefine inherited attributes and functions in a child class. WebbPython’s super () lets us inherit base classes (aka super or parent classes) without having to explicitly refer to the base class. It’s usually used in the __init__ method. While this might be simply a nice-to-have in single inheritance, multiple inheritance is almost impossible without super (). dates for acc basketball tournament
